Injecting[edit]

The rapier tip is actually a hollow needle. At the hilt a small orb for poison lies.

The injecting property can only be placed on piercing weapons. Injecting weapons are perfect for injecting all kinds of poisons, and for drawing blood as well. The weapon gains a reservoir for poisons and other substances in the same action it takes to normally poison a weapon. The reservoir ensures that you have no chance to poison yourself by handling the weapon. Any poison can be placed inside, even inhaled and ingested poisons, which is converted into a liquid mass to be injected. The DC for poisons delivered via injection rises by +2.

You can also draw fluids from a creature (typically blood) by having the reservoir empty and making a successful attack. As a swift action following the attack you draw out a sample of fluid, dealing 1 Con damage. You can dump the reservoir as a free action, though doing this exposes you to its contents. It is a favorite enhancement of vampires and other blood sucking creatures. This function does not work on creatures without blood.

Moderate Conjuration; CL 9th; Craft Magic Arms and Armor, wall of thorns; Price: +2.
